FC Copenhagen goalkeeper Kamil Grabara was disappointed with himself in last night's defeat at Manchester City.

Grabara dropped a clanger at 2-0 as FCK lost the Champions League clash 3-1 on the evening.

The former Liverpool keeper later said: "It wasn't ideal. I can be extremely proud of our performance as a team and I can say to the boys playing in front of me that they were much better than the game at the Parken, but I can't say that about myself.

"You have to be blind not to see that I cost a goal. I couldn't have chosen a worse game to do it."

City won the round 16 tie 6-2 on aggregate.
